Finding budget-friendly attorney help in Slough can feel difficult , but thankfully, several resources are present . You have a few choices : firstly , consider contacting the Citizens Advice Bureau; they often provide preliminary counsel and can direct you to other relevant services. Furthermore , Slough Borough Council may offer aid or know of local organisations providing pro bono attorney services . Lastly , explore the Law Society’s website, which sometimes lists solicitors offering free initial consultations – these can be a great way to get an preliminary assessment of your situation. Remember that “ no cost” typically means an initial consultation or limited scope representation, not full legal support.

Legal Assistance Slough: A Handbook to Free Services

Finding reliable legal assistance in Slough doesn't always have to involve a large fee . Several agencies provide free representation for those who qualify. This short guide highlights some options available to residents in the Slough area, ensuring you can investigate your choices effectively.

Here's a quick look at where you might find assistance:

  • Citizens Advice Bureau - Offers initial advice on various legal matters and can often direct you to further resources .
  • Borough Council - May have partnerships with organizations providing free or reduced-cost consultations. Check their website for specifics.
  • Neighbourhood Advice Hubs – These centres frequently offer a variety of legal help, often specializing in areas like tenancy or social security.
  • Pro Bono Services - Some solicitors and law firms provide pro bono representation to those who meet certain criteria. Check local directories to find these.

Remember, eligibility criteria apply for most of these offerings. It’s always a good idea to reach out multiple sources to understand your best path forward when seeking legal advice.
